If
T
is a polymorphic class (that is, a class that declares or inherits at least one virtual function), provides the member constant value
equal true. For any other type, value
is false.The text has been machine-translated via Google Translate.

[modifier]Exemple
#include <iostream>#include <type_traits> struct A {int m;}; struct B {virtualvoid foo();}; struct C : B {}; int main(){std::cout<<std::boolalpha;std::cout<< std::is_polymorphic<A>::value<<'\n';std::cout<< std::is_polymorphic<B>::value<<'\n';std::cout<< std::is_polymorphic<C>::value<<'\n';}
Résultat :
false true true
